Transcriptome Analysis Reveals Association of Carotenoid Metabolism Pathway with Fruit Color in Melon

2022-12-12

Abstract excerpt

Flesh color is an important quality of melon (Cucumis melo L.) and is determined mainly by carotenoid content, awarding them with colors, aromas, and nutrients. enhancing the nutritional and health benefits of fruits and vegetables for humans. In this study, we performed transcriptomic analysis of two melon inbred line “B-14” (orange-flesh) and “B-6” (white-flesh) at three developmental stages. We observed that th...
